For the 2nd Time in Less Than 3 Months, Judge Sullivan Castigates DOJ
By Martha Neil
Jul 1, 2009, 01:45 pm CST
For the second time in less than three months, Judge Emmett Sullivan offered blistering comments from the bench yesterday castigating the U.S. Department of Justice concerning its compliance with ethical obligations to turn over exculpatory evidence to the defense.
